
The B. Des. program is a 4-year, future-oriented, research-focused, transdisciplinary program that uniquely curates knowledge and skills from Social Sciences, Arts, Engineering, and Management into Design.
It follows Tshaped learning, where students acquire cross-stream competencies in the first two years and then develop depth in any stream through a choice-based elective system.
The program prepares students for the complex and multifaceted problems of the 21st Century, allowing them to specialise in Experience Design (UI/UX),
Visual Communication Design, and Product-System Design. It also oQers an option of pursuing a 5-year (4+1) Integrated B. Des. -M. Des. Degree after completing the first six semesters.

Foundational courses in Design along with courses from Social Sciences covering applied fundamentals of society, culture, and psychology.
Foundational courses in Design with technology-related courses, including applied electronics, software, coding, and a design project.
Integrated courses like design research, design management, choice-based streaming courses, and two design projects.
Choice-based streaming courses in the 7th semester and industry projects in the final semester.
